An economic
natural timber look finish for use on timber decking, handrails and
compressed sheet. The
acrylic emulsion should be low Tg (7°C) and either low residual acidity
or pre zinc added, otherwise the coating will require the zinc oxide to
be removed and a proprietary dry film biocide added.
